Herbers Excel-Forum - das Archiv

Userform macht startet nicht ???

Informationen und Beispiele zu den hier genannten Dialog-Elementen:
Bild

Betrifft: Userform macht startet nicht ???
von: Andi
Geschrieben am: 17.11.2003 17:53:12
Hallo Freunde, ( etwas kenn ich mich aus mit VBA, aber gut wäre vielleicht übertrieben, daher )

brauch bitte eure Hilfe,

Ich hab da mal eine Userform in der Datei eingesetzt nennt sich UserForm1.

Nun möchte ich das in einem Makro dann an einem best. Punkt dann die UserForm1
gezeigt ( gestartet ) wird , 3 sek lang zu sehn ist, und dann wieder schliesst,
und dann die restlichen Anweisungen des Makros vollends erfolgen.

Ich hab mich grad schon durch die Recherche gekämpft, aber alles was ich da finde sagt mir nichts, und meine Versuche div. Vorgaben aus der Recherche zu entnehmen führten noch nicht zum Erfolg.

könnt ihr mir kurz helfen ?

Danke
Andi

Bild

Betrifft: AW: Userform macht startet nicht ???
von: Tatjana
Geschrieben am: 17.11.2003 18:01:01
so kannst du die UserForm anzeigen wie man sie allerdings nur 3 Sekunden anzeigt
weiß ich nicht sorry



Private Sub Workbook_Open()
UserForm1.Show
End Sub



Tatjana
Bild

Betrifft: Danke dir, aber das ist glaub das falsche
von: Andi
Geschrieben am: 17.11.2003 18:06:56
Danke dir,

aber Workbook oben, da brauch ich die Userform nicht, leider.

Allerdings UserForm1.show funktioniert schon mal, jetzt sollte sie nur noch nach drei sekunden wieder von alleine schliessen,

Wüsste da Jemand nen heissen tipp ?

Danke
Andi
Bild

Betrifft: AW: Danke dir, aber das ist glaub das falsche
von: andreas e
Geschrieben am: 17.11.2003 18:16:28
hallo,
hier ein "gekupfertes" Bsp.:



Private Sub Workbook_Open()
Dim WshShell              ' Verweis auf Micsosoft Scripting Runtime setzen
Dim intText As Integer
Set WshShell = CreateObject("WScript.Shell")
intText = WshShell.Popup("Diese ''MsgBox'' wird nach 10 sec geschlossen", _
10, "''MsgBox'' für 10 sec", vbSystemModal)
End Sub



Die Original Beispieldatei findest du Hier: http://www.kmbuss.de/Excel-CD/Beispiel/083.xls

Gruß
Andreas E

http://www.skripteundaufgaben.de
viele kostenlose Downloads und Links zu EXCEL und mehr
http://www.fachforen.de
eine Linksammlung zu diversen fachforen
Bild

Betrifft: schliesst immer noch nicht automatisch, leider
von: Andi
Geschrieben am: 17.11.2003 18:28:54
Hallo Andreas, du tschuldige, aber auch dieses Fenster muss man per ok oder oben rechts im Eck schließen.

???

Ich möchte gerne das ganze ganz normal per Button auslösen.

zB:



Sub ... ()
UserForm1.show
'dann 3 sek anzeigen und wieder schliessen
End Sub



Danke Euch allen, schon mal für eure Vorschläge
Andi
Bild

Betrifft: AW: Danke dir, aber das ist glaub das falsche
von: Nepumuk
Geschrieben am: 17.11.2003 18:18:13
Hallo Andi,
ein Beispiel:

https://www.herber.de/bbs/user/1996.xls

Gruß
Nepumuk
Bild

Betrifft: Ja das passt , großen Dank ...
von: Andi
Geschrieben am: 17.11.2003 18:31:38
Danke an Euch alle

Nepumuks Vorschlag passt am Besten
Gruß
Andi
Bild

Betrifft: Noch eine Möglichkeit ...
von: Klaus Schubert
Geschrieben am: 17.11.2003 18:41:34
Hallo Andi ,

hier noch eine Möglichkeit:
Dieses Ereignis in deine UserForm kopieren:



Private Sub UserForm_Activate()
Dim Pausenlänge, Start
Pausenlänge = 3    ' Dauer festlegen.
Start = Timer    ' Anfangszeit setzen.
Do While Timer < Start + Pausenlänge
DoEvents
Loop
Unload Me
End Sub



Gruß Klaus
Bild

Betrifft: auch dafür vielen Dank, super ...o.T.
von: Andi
Geschrieben am: 18.11.2003 21:40:37
...
Bild
Excel-Beispiele zum Thema " Userform macht startet nicht ???"
Diagramm in Userform XL-Dateien in UserForm listen
UserForm an Excel-Fenster anpassen Fundstellen in UserForm listen
Module und UserForms austauschen In einer Schleife auf Elemente einer UserForm zugreifen
Werte in eine ComboBox einer UserForm übernehmen Zellinhalt als Label-Aufschrift in UserForm
Alle CheckBoxes einer UserForm ansprechen Wenn kein Eintrag, UserForm nicht schließen